E26 Screw In (Medium)
This is the standard incandescent socket base that we are all very familiar with. Most bulb shapes are available with this base.
E12 Screw in
This is about half the size of an E26 socket. It is most commonly found on candelabras,small wall sconces and some bathroom vanity light fixtures. Here is a full list of eco-bulbs with the E12 base.
GU (eg. GU10)
This base has two prongs that "twist" in the socket. It is most commonly found in pot lights or many ceiling or table lamps.
MR (eg. MR16)
This base has two pins that "push" in the socket. It is most commonly found in pot lamps, track lighting, and other small fixtures.
